@CHARSET "UTF-8";

ul.bar {padding: 0 10px}
ul.bar li {padding: 0}

#datagrid #manage_bar {padding:5px 10px; float:right;}
#datagrid #manage_bar .btn_import_menu {display: inline-block; *display:inline; position:relative; z-index:1;}
#datagrid #manage_bar .btn_import_menu:hover .import_menu {display:block; width: 112px}
#datagrid #manage_bar .btn_import_menu .tips_more {background:url(/p/img/tipsy/tips_more.gif) right no-repeat; padding:0 24px 0 0}
#datagrid #manage_bar .btn_import_menu:hover .tips_more {background:url(/p/img/tipsy/tips_more2.gif) right no-repeat}
#datagrid #manage_bar .import_menu {background:#FFF; border: 1px solid #aaa; box-shadow: 1px 1px 3px #999; position:absolute; top:23px; left:0; display:none}
#datagrid #manage_bar .import_menu .import_item {padding:2px 5px; cursor: pointer;}
#datagrid #manage_bar .import_menu .import_item:hover {color:#FFF; background:#555;}
#datagrid #manage_bar .btn_import span span span {background:url(/p/css/sexybuttons/images/icons/expand/import_icon.gif) left center no-repeat}
#datagrid #manage_bar .btn_export span span span {background:url(/p/css/sexybuttons/images/icons/expand/export_icon.gif) left center no-repeat}
#datagrid #manage_bar .icon_none span span span {padding-left:2px;}
#datagrid .word_icon  span span span {background:url(/p/css/sexybuttons/images/icons/silk/page_white_word.png) left center no-repeat}

#datagrid #search_box {padding:5px 10px; float:left;}

#datagrid #search_result {color:#e21; font-size:13px; margin-top:5px; background:#fff; display:inline-block;}
#datagrid #search_result li {float:left; background:#edd; border:1px solid #dcc; margin:2px; padding:2px;}
#datagrid #search_result li.title {color:#000; background:none; border:none;}
#datagrid #search_result li.close { background:#fcc;}

#datagrid #output_field {display:none;}
#output_field ul {clear:both;}
#output_field ul li{display:inline-block;width:150px;*float:left;}
#output_field #hidden_setting{margin-top:12px;font-weight: bold;}

#datagrid #grid_table_div {overflow-x:auto; overflow-y:hidden; width:100%; clear:both; position:relative; padding:1px; 
								border:1px solid #eee;
								_padding-bottom:15px;}
#datagrid #grid_table {}
#datagrid .total_reocrd_count {float:right; color:#911;}
#datagrid .total_reocrd_count b {padding:0 3px;}

#datagrid table {}
#datagrid table td {font-size:13px;}
#datagrid table th {font-size:15px; line-height:auto;}
#datagrid table tbody tr { height:37px !important; line-height:15px !important;  }
#datagrid table thead tr {height:38px !important; line-height:17px !important;  }

				
.page_bar {margin:10px 0;  line-height:18px;}
.page_bar a {padding:3px 7px; margin:0; border:2px solid #FFA109; background:#FFEFD5; 
				color:#568 !important; display:inline-block; }
.page_bar strong {padding:3px 7px; margin:0; color:#346; background:#FFA109; border:2px solid #950;
					display:inline-block; }
					
.small_font {font-size:11px;}
